Botanical Garden of Villa Carlotta
Embrace Nature's Splendor at the Botanical Garden of Villa Carlotta
Discover the breathtaking beauty of Villa Carlotta, a perfect fusion of art, history, and botanical wonders on the shores of Lake Como.
Villa Carlotta is a stunning attraction located on the shores of Lake Como, offering visitors a sublime combination of art, history, and breathtaking botanical gardens. This exquisite villa, with its rich history and beautiful landscapes, is a must-visit for tourists seeking an unforgettable experience in Italy.
